Putnam County Commission adopts $2.29 billion budget; property tax rate unchanged at $2.66
Summary
Putnam County commissioners approved the fiscal year 2025-26 budget, kept the county tax rate at $2.66 and approved related appropriations including nonprofit and opioid-settlement allocations after roll-call votes.
Putnam County commissioners voted to adopt the county's fiscal year 2025-26 budget and related resolutions and kept the total property tax rate at $2.66.
The budget committee chairman moved to approve all funds as presented; following roll-call votes the commission approved the comprehensive packet of budgets and related resolutions, including the tax levy resolution, the general appropriations resolution and allocations to nonprofit and opioid-settlement recipients. County clerk Mr. Clark announced vote tallies after each roll call.
